Adaptive Processor Allocation for Moldable Jobs in Computational Grid
نویسندگان
چکیده
In a computational grid environment, a common practice is try to allocate an entire parallel job onto a single participating site. Sometimes a parallel job, upon its submission, cannot fit in any single site due to the occupation of some resources by running jobs. How the job scheduler handles such situations is an important issue which has the potential to further improve the utilization of grid resources as well as the performance of parallel jobs. This paper develops adaptive processor allocation policies based on the moldable property of parallel jobs to deal with such situations in a heterogeneous computational grid environment. The proposed policies are evaluated through a series of simulations using real workload traces. The results indicate that the proposed adaptive processor allocation policies can further improve the system performance of a heterogeneous computational grid significantly.
منابع مشابه
Using Moldability to Improve Scheduling Performance of Parallel Jobs on Computational Grid
In a computational grid environment, a common practice is try to allocate an entire parallel job onto a single participating site. Sometimes a parallel job, upon its submission, cannot fit in any single site due to the occupation of some resources by running jobs. How the job scheduler handles such situations is an important issue which has the potential to further improve the utilization of gr...
متن کاملAdaptive Cost Optimization and Fair Resource Allocation in Computational Grid Systems
Grid computing systems offer large scale computing resources and can help carry out computation intensive jobs with improved efficiency and reduced business costs. Due to the heterogeneity of the computation and communication resources in these grid systems, efficient allocation of user jobs to resources is essential for reducing the execution time and costs. In this paper, we study an adaptive...
متن کاملResource Allocation and Provisioning in Computational Mobile Grid
Recent years have seen drastic increase in number of mobile devices which are becoming popular not only by their communication flexibility but also for their computational capability. A collection of mobile devices together form a grid. In the proposed model, it is assumed that the set of jobs are accumulated to the primary machine, though they might have been submitted anywhere in the grid. It...
متن کاملTowards Feasible and Effective Load Sharing in a Heterogeneous Computational Grid
A grid has to provide strong incentive for participating sites to join and stay in it. Participating sites are concerned with the performance improvement brought by the gird for the jobs of their own local user communities. Feasible and effective load sharing is key to fulfilling such a concern. This paper explores the load-sharing policies concerning feasibility and heterogeneity on computatio...
متن کاملFramework for Job Scheduling in Grid Environment
Job scheduling is a fundamental issue in achieving a high performance on the Grids. In grid computing several applications require numerous resources for execution which are not often available for them, thus presence of a scheduling system to allocate resources to input jobs is vital. This paper introduces a model and a job scheduling algorithm in grid computing environments. Computational gri...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- IJGHPC
دوره 1 شماره
صفحات -
تاریخ انتشار 2009